Ameriprise Financial, Inc., founded in 1894 as Investors Syndicate and headquartered in Minneapolis, Minnesota, is a leading financial services firm specializing in wealth management, financial planning, and insurance, managing hundreds of billions in assets for individual and institutional clients. Evolving from its roots in investment certificates, it now offers a comprehensive suite of services, including retirement planning, annuities, mutual funds, and advisory solutions, delivered through a network of over 10,000 financial advisors across the U.S. Known for its client-first approach, Ameriprise became independent in 2005 after spinning off from American Express, focusing on personalized advice and robust digital tools to compete in a crowded market. With a strong emphasis on long-term relationships and financial security, Ameriprise has grown into a trusted name in the retail investment and insurance sectors.

Ameriprise's Q4 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2025, Ameriprise held 4,249 positions worth $443B, up 1.6% from $435B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 21% of the portfolio.

Ameriprise's Q4 2025 filing shows 211 new, 1,747 increased, 1,995 reduced and 178 closed positions. Its largest new stake was NexGen Energy: 8,483,607 shares worth $78M. The largest sale was Alphabet (Google) Class A, an estimated $863M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 25% of assets, down from 26%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
